Rodney Dale Dickinson Sr., 67, of Hesperia, MI, passed away peacefully at his home after a two year courageous battle with cancer, on Tuesday, October 1, 2024. Born on June 16, 1957, in Fremont, Michigan, Rodney lived a life full of love, family, and adventure.

Rod was a devoted auto mechanic by profession, known for his skilled hands and problem-solving abilities. He transformed his passion into a lifelong career, earning respect and friendships in his community. However, Rodney's true calling was as a family man. He was the cornerstone of his family, always putting them at the center of his world. A passionate hunter, Rodney embarked on numerous hunting trips across various states, creating cherished memories and unrivaled stories. His love for the outdoors and adventure was contagious and left a lasting impression on everyone who knew him.

Rod is survived by his loving mother, Eleanor Elaine Dickinson, his sons, Rodney (Tammy) Dickinson Jr. of Hesperia, MI, and Daniel Dickinson of Alaska. He was a proud grandfather to Hunter (Kyra Sayers) Dickinson of Hesperia and Kolby (Brittney Tinkham) Dickinson of Hesperia. Rodney's legacy continues through his brother James (Diane) Dickinson of Huntsville, Arkansas, his brother Jerry (Lora) Dickinson of Fremont, his brother Dennis (Janet) Dickinson of White Cloud, his sister Diane Lang of Hesperia, and his sister Gail Kittle of Hesperia. Rodney was preceded in death by his dad, James Elton Dickinson, as well as his nephew Joshua Kittle, his brother-in-law James Kittle, his great-niece Megan Dickinson, his great-nephew Bo Dickinson, also someone who meant a great deal to Rod and was what he would refer to as "the love of his life" Cathy Zok who also passed away from cancer.

A celebration of Rodney's life will be held at 3pm on October 11 at the family residence in Hesperia, MI. Family, friends, and all whose lives he touched are invited to come together and honor his memory. Funeral arrangements have been provided by Crandell Funeral Home - Fremont.
